Welcome to Ca'n Armat
a fine 300 year-old modernised finca in Santa Gertrudis, Ibiza

Located in a quiet valley 3km from Santa Gertrudis, (central Ibiza), this 18th Century finca with swimming pool is set in a 3 acre estate, (8,000 m2) and has been completely and impeccably restored and modernised.
The finca's metre thick walls provide cooler temperatures in the high summer along with air conditioning in the bedrooms and main kitchen).
